It’s the 10th anniversary of Aaron Judge’s MLB debut

It has officially been a decade of Aaron Judge.

Thursday marks the 10th anniversary of Judge’s MLB debut, a day the Yankees’ now-captain highlighted with a home run in his very first major-league at-bat.

It proved to be a fitting introduction for Judge, now a three-time American League MVP whose 385 career home runs have come at a historic pace.

But while Judge was a promising prospect when he debuted on Aug. 13, 2026 — MLB Pipeline ranked him No. 4 in the Yankees’ farm system — nobody could have predicted the prolific production that would follow.

At the time, the Yankees found themselves in a period of transition. They were 59-56 and in fourth place in the American League East, mired in mediocrity behind an aging roster.

The night before, the Yankees bid farewell to a 41-year-old Alex Rodriguez, whose impending release they had announced ahead of time. Rodriguez went 1-for-4 with an RBI and made a ninth-inning appearance at third base that night as a sellout Yankee Stadium crowd said goodbye to the longtime slugger.

The Yankees conducted a series of interconnecting roster moves the next morning, including releasing Rodriguez and promoting Judge and fellow rookie Tyler Austin ahead of their game against the Tampa Bay Rays in the Bronx.

Judge, the No. 32 pick in the 2013 MLB Draft, was known for his prodigious power but arrived to the majors with questions about his high strikeout rate. He batted .270 with 19 home runs, an .855 OPS and 98 strikeouts in 93 games at Triple-A in 2016.

The first baseman Austin, also making his MLB debut that day, batted No. 7 in the Yankees’ order, with the right fielder Judge hitting directly behind him in the No. 8 hole.

Austin set a high bar that afternoon when, in his first big-league at-bat, he drilled a 331-foot, opposite-field home run against Rays right-hander Matt Andriese in the bottom of the second inning.

Judge, then 24, followed with an even more impressive blast, crushing an Andriese changeup 457 feet to straight-away center field and off of the batter’s eye.

Austin and Judge became the first teammates in MLB history to hit back-to-back homers in their very first plate appearances.

Judge added a fifth-inning single and finished 2-for-4.

“What a day,” Judge remarked after the Yankees’ 8-4 win that afternoon. “That’s all I can really say.”

Judge and Austin are two of only 14 Yankees to homer in their MLB debut. The others include Yogi Berra, Jasson Domínguez and 21-year-old George Lombard Jr., who joined that exclusive club last week.

That was the first of many jogs around the bases by Judge, who is one of four players in MLB history with four 50-homer seasons and whose 62 home runs in 2022 remain a single-season AL record.

In terms of games played, Judge was the fastest in MLB history to reach 300 home runs, as well as 350.

With only 1,204 games under his belt, Judge is all but assured to be the quickest to reach 400, too. That record belongs to Mark McGwire, who hit his 400th homer in 1,412 games.

“I’ve had a lot of great teammates and I’ve been on some good teams,” Judge said last season after hitting his 350th homer in his 1,088th game. “They put me in the best position to go out there and perform at my best. It’s just a shoutout to all the teammates I’ve had over the years.”

And while a championship has eluded Judge to this point, his No. 99 is almost certainly destined for Monument Park, over which his first home run ball sailed exactly 10 years ago.

A broken rib has limited Judge to 17 home runs in 59 games this year, but slugger resumed light activity — including on-field running and upper-body resistance work — last week and vowed to return this season.

He has five more years on his contract after this one to continue climbing up the Yankees’ all-time leaderboard.

Judge ranks fourth in Yankees history in home runs, behind only Babe Ruth (659), Mickey Mantle (536) and Lou Gehrig (493); while his 1.022 OPS trails that of only Ruth (1.195) and Gehrig (1.079).
